Summary
A vulnerability classified as critical has been found in YaBB SE 1.4.1. This affects an unknown part of the file reminder.php. The manipulation leads to sql injection. This vulnerability is documented as CVE-2000-1176. The attack can be initiated remotely. Additionally, an exploit exists.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.
Details
A vulnerability was found in YaBB SE 1.4.1 (Forum Software) and classified as critical. This issue affects some unknown processing of the file reminder.php.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a sql injection v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-89. The product constructs all or part of an SQL command using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the intended SQL command when it is sent to a downstream component.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. The summary by CVE is:
Directory traversal vulnerability in YaBB search.pl CGI script allows remote attackers to read arbitrary files via a .. (dot dot) attack in the "catsearch" form field.
The weakness was released 01/01/2003 (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at archives.neohapsis.com. The identification of this vulnerability is CVE-2000-1176.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be initiated remotely. Required for exploitation is a simple authentication. Technical details as well as a public exploit are known.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1505 according to MITRE ATT&CK.
The exploit is available at exploit-db.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. By approaching the search of inurl:reminder.php it is possible to find vulnerable targets with Google Hacking. The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 11588 (YaBB SE < 1.5.2 Multiple Vulnerabilities),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ment. It is assigned to the family CGI abuses and running in the context r. The commercial vulnerability scanner Qualys is able to test this issue with plugin 10188 (YaBB search.pl Arbitrary Command Execution Vulnerability).
Upgrading eliminates this vulnerability.
The vulnerability is also documented in the databases at X-Force (11043), Exploit-DB (20387), Tenable (11588), SecurityFocus (BID 6591†) and Vulnerability Center (SBV-2992†).
